If you host your email server would you wonder if you should block emails from GMail addresses?
Why? If Meta or Google want data from the Fediverse it would be very easy for them to get it.
If you block some users from interacting with other users you are fragmenting the Fediverse, making the experience worse and people will avoid federation in general because it won't guarantee they can interact with who they want.
And you won't make any damage to Meta or Google. Actually, they are not joining the Fediverse because *that* would damage them and being good for the people.
They can access the data from the Fediverse (and maybe they are) without running a public instance or involving their own well-known domains, you know it right? It is even easier for them than indexing the Web and parsing HTML pages, because the Fediverse content is already structured and available through API.
I am not convinced that it would help Meta or Google, rather help people move to the Fediverse while still being in contact with people that are still on Meta and Google. The same convenience of moving away from GMail to another email provider.
Again, if they are not joining the Fediverse it is because the ones that would take advantage of it are us.
